POSITION SUMMARY:
The Maintenance Supervisor will oversee the maintenance and repairs of electrical, plumbing, heating, ventilation, air conditioning (HVAC), carpentry, painting, and other building systems. Is responsible for performing highly diversified duties to install, troubleshoot, repair, and maintain production and facility equipment according to safety, predictive, and productive maintenance systems and processes to achieve the site’s business goals and objectives.
Supervisory Responsibilities:
Hires, trains, and assigns Maintenance employees.
Oversees the daily workflow, schedules, and assignments of Maintenance technicians.
ESSENTIAL JOB REQUIREMENTS:
Provides direction to other maintenance technicians on the SWD project priorities.
Coordinate the work schedule and work priorities of other maintenance personnel
Order parts and materials needed to maintain the operations and SWD facility
Identifies, vets, and negotiates with vendors
Identifies, prioritizes, plans, and sees projects to completion
Schedule and ensure completion of PM’s for all machinery and equipment in the facility.
Create and maintain LO/TO procedures for all applicable equipment.
Maintains documentation on operational equipment procedures.
Works closely with EH&S personnel.
Provides training to other technicians and employees on equipment operations and safety protocols.
Oversees the day-to-day operations of the maintenance department.
Evaluates systems or facilities to determine maintenance or repairs that need to be performed.
Assesses building systems to plan work assignments and project schedules.
Ensures maintenance and repair work is completed correctly and in a timely manner.
Assists with departmental budget estimates and costs of specific repair projects.
